Home > College of Agriculture, Food and Environmental Sciences > Department of Animal Science > Animal Science News > 31
Department of Animal Science, South Dakota State UniversityFollow
Newsletter
2-13-2024
DOWNLOADS
Since May 29, 2024
Advanced Search